Martin Luther King, Jr.

"Beyond Vietnam"

"True compassion is more than flinging a coin to a beggar...It comes to see that an edifice which produces beggars needsrestructuring. A true revolution of values will soon look uneasily on the glaring contrast of poverty and wealth. With righteous indignation, it will look across the seas and see individualcapitalists of the West investing huge sums of money in Asia, Africa and South America, only to take the profits out with no concern for the social betterment of the countries, and say:'This is not just.' It will look at our alliance with the landed gentry of Latin America and say: 'This is not just.' The Western arrogance of feeling that it has everything to teach othersand nothing to learn from them is not just. A true revolution of values will lay hands on the world order and say of war: 'This way of settling differences is not just'...A nation that continues year after year to spend more money on military defense than on programs of social uplift is approaching spiritual death."
